    Financial loss

    Financial loss claims

    When you make a personal injury claim, it is easy to assume that you can only claim for the pain and suffering you have experienced as a result of your injuries. However, you are also entitled to claim for other financial losses, like property damage.

    It is frustrating and inconvenient when you are without your property, and it is only right that you seek the replacement cost of this. Examples of financial loss and property that you can claim for include

    • replacement clothing
    • mobile phone
    • broken glasses
    • replacement helmet
    • leathers for motorcyclists
    • broken laptops
    • new bike where bicycle cannot be repaired

    It is important that you keep these damaged items after your accident, and where possible take photos of them, too. If you have the purchase receipt for these items, then that would help when building and proving your case, however it is not necessary to have them.
